A contractor quoting a boiler repair in Graves County has to work out what actually drove the failure before they can price the job accurately. 164 severe weather events were recorded in Graves County, Kentucky between 2015 and 2024. At that rate, severe weather is an occasional pressure on equipment here, not a grinding constant, so a cracked heat exchanger or a failed circulator pump is more likely the result of years without service than of storm load. Age and maintenance history are what a contractor checks first.

Boiler systems in housing built generations back have often been repaired, patched, and coaxed along well past the point where replacement parts are stocked by anyone but specialty suppliers. Half the homes in Graves County, Kentucky were built in 1977 or earlier (2020-2024 ACS 5-year). That age of stock means a contractor opening a failed boiler here has to identify exactly what the unit takes before a repair scope can be set, because a part that looks standard may have been discontinued or substituted with something that fits differently. What a contractor finds inside determines whether the job is a same-week fix or a longer sourcing problem.

The Parts of a Boiler a Contractor Checks First

Isometric cutaway illustration of a house with a dark shingled roof and chimney, showing a wall-mounted boiler connected by orange pipes to radiators in several rooms with simple furniture.

The boiler itself sits in a mechanical room, basement, or utility closet and is the piece a contractor goes to first. It heats water and sends it out through the system. When it fails, the signs range from no heat at all to uneven heat across rooms, and the fault can live in the burner, the heat exchanger, or the controls built into the unit.

Radiators and baseboard convectors are the delivery points, mounted along walls or under windows in the living space. The circulator pump moves hot water through the pipes that connect them. A faulty pump, a stuck zone valve, or a waterlogged expansion tank can each stop heat from reaching part or all of the house.

The drawing shows the general layout of a boiler system, and a licensed contractor determines which components apply and what condition they are in for your specific home.

Licensing and Legal Requirements in Graves County, Kentucky

Kentucky requires a licence to practise heating, ventilation and air conditioning contracting: a person may not do the work unless they have met the state licensing requirements.
